Amherst Will Celebrate Universal Declaration of Human Rights Day December 10

Join town officials on Wednesday December 10, for a community reading of the Universal Declaration of Human Rights in front of Town Hall and then join them for a community discussion at the Bangs Community Center.

Schedule:
5:30 p.m. on the North Common in front of Town Hall: Community Reading of the Universal Declaration of Human Rights
6:00 – 7:00 p.m. at the Bangs Community Center, Large Activity Room: Community Discussion
Hosted by the Town of Amherst Human Rights Commission and Department of Diversity, Equity, & Inclusion in partnership with Amherst-Pelham Regional Public Schools and Amnesty International.
